Homemaker
(January 1, 1914--November 3, 2000)
NORWOOD--Laura M. Perry, 86, of 19 Bernard Ave., died Friday morning at her home. Mrs. Perry, a homemaker, was employed at Martin's Mill before her marriage. Born Jan. 1, 1914, in Norwood, daughter of Frank and Eva Pruner Perry, she attended Norwood Union School. She married Arthur Perry on June 4, 1941, at St. Andrew's rectory. He died Feb. 9, 1993. She was a member of the United Methodist Church, United Methodist Women and Rebekah Lodge, Order of the Eastern Star, where she was past district deputy. Surviving are two daughters, Eileen Michaud, Mattydale, and Jane Peacock, Norwood; six grandchildren, five great-grandchildren and several nieces and nephews.
